$ansible all -B1800-P60-a"/usr/bin/long_running_operation --do-stuff" 参数-B表示运行最多30分钟,30*60,-P 60 轮训其状态每60S, 当时间运行在-B参数后的时间之后,此服务会被停止运行。 可以使用参数—forksvalue,来确保服务尽快运行 7、 收集信息 可以查看相关的信息,用于过滤等,如下: $ansible all ...
51CTO博客已为您找到关于ansible -b 选项的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及ansible -b 选项问答内容。更多ansible -b 选项相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
一、ansible的配置文件介绍 版本:ansible 2.4.2.0 1、配置文件 默认路径/etc/ansible/ansible.cfg,这些参数影响到我们后面的使用,我们这里简单看几个比较常用的参数。 1.1、这里可以参考http://www.51niux.com/?id=47这篇博客,楼主
state参数: state参数有两个可选值,present与absent,默认情况下,我们会将指定的一段文本”插入”到文件中,如果对应的文件中已经存在对应标记的文本,默认会更新对应段落,在执行插入操作或更新操作时,state的值为present,默认值就是present,如果对应的文件中已经存在对应标记的文本并且将state的值设置为absent,则表示从文...
主机清单的参数 ad-hoc命令 ad-hoc是临时命令,就像我们执行的shell命令一样,执行完即结束,ad-hoc模式的命令格式如下: 代码语言:javascript 复制 ansible web-m command-a'df -h' 命令解释: ansible:命令 web:主机名/IP/分组 -m:指定模块(默认是command,所以可以把-m command这个去掉) ...
4. 用命令行传递参数 为了使playbook更灵活,通用性更强,允许用户在执行的时候传入变量的值,这时候就需要用到"额外变量"。 定义命令行变量 代码语言:javascript 复制 --- - hosts: '{{ hosts }}' remote_user: '{{ user }}' tasks: - ... 上述playbook中hosts和user都定义为变量,需要从命令行传递变量值...
在hosts中添加额外参数 ansible_ssh_extra_args='-o StrictHostKeyChecking=no' 解决方法2: 通过查看ansible.cfg配置文件,发现如下行,可以使用-o参数将StrictHostKeyChecking设置为no,使用ssh连接时避免首次连接时让输入yes/no部分的提示。 我们将注释放开,添加一个选项 ...
本文将为您详细介绍Ansible的自动化运维部署,以及如何使用Ansible批量管理服务器。"> 自动化运维部署:Ansible 批量管理服务器 在当今互联网时代,随着云计算和大数据技术的普及,企业的服务器规模与日俱增。而服务器的管理、维护、部署等工作也面临着更大的挑战。为了解决这一问题,自动化运维工具应运而生,其中最为知名...
如果有其他的参数需求,请参考提供的参数样式。 运行PlayBook操作OOS步骤 以下为提供的一个简单例子。请根据步骤完成以下操作来创建一个模板,以及执行创建的模板。并根据您的实际需求进行参数替换。 1、编写一个alicloud_describe_instances.yml vi alicloud_describe_instances.yml ...